Which is better, Premium Shared Hosting or a Virtual Private Server?

There is no ‘better’. They are different approaches to hosting a website. Premium Shared Hosting is an optimised, controlled platform, providing high performance shared website hosting using the latest technology. A Virtual Private Server can provide all this with the added ability to administer, configure, amend and access the server however you choose. That additional power costs more, and may not best meet your needs. One thing that shouldn’t be an issue is the expertise traditionally required to manage a VPS system.
